Purine phosphoribosyltransferase-IN-2
Purine phosphoribosyltransferase-IN-2 is a potent inhibitor of the Plasmodium falciparum ((Pf) ), Plasmodium vivax ((Pv) ) and Trypanosoma brucei ((Tbr) ) 6-oxopurine phosphoribosyltransferase (PRT), with Kis of 30, 20 and 2 nM, respectively[1].
